Title: See thru textures?
Post by: QXMX on June 06, 2001, 01:16:00 pm
Ok, I've got the conversion problem licked (Thanks Bobboau  (http://dynamic.gamespy.com/~freespace/ubb/noncgi/smile.gif)), and now I've moved on to texturing.  Whenever I place a new ship into FRED2, I can see right through it to the textures on the other side????  What is causing this?

The normals are flipped.
